Team — ahead of Thursday's DR drill for Glyphsense, our encoding-detection service for uploaded text files, please review the failover plan carefully. We'll simulate loss of the primary detector fleet in the Marrowvale region and restore from the sealed backup. Restoring requires unlocking the detection-model archive, so keep this handy during the drill. The archive unlock passphrase is:

recovery phrase for tafop-fawep: zorwyn-ulaox

# Sharding plan for the Lumabright user-profile store.
# Profiles are split across eight shards keyed on a hash of the account UUID,
# which keeps hot accounts from piling onto one node. Shard topology is read
# from this file at boot; rebalancing requires a full restart of the profile
# service, so don't edit shard counts casually. Reviewers: confirm the shard
# count matches what ops provisioned last sprint. The coordinator node, which
# owns the shard map, is reached via the connection string below.

primary connection of tageg-bageg = redis://gordor_svc:r1avi8eA0VOziM@db-89d9.crelvocloud.corp:5432/fraeth

// Client setup for SwiftStencil, our template rendering service.
// Heads up for the release manager: this build switches to the
// precompiled template cache, which cut p95 render time roughly in
// half on staging. The client now talks to the internal CacheForge
// service to warm templates at deploy time, so it needs a service
// key at startup — no key, no warm cache, slow first requests.
// The CacheForge key for this environment follows.

API key for fajop-fafof: zpat4_nfcH

# Cron drift investigation (Project Lantermere)
# Support: the scheduler on node pool B drifted ~40s per day, so the
# nightly sync client below now re-reads the wall clock from Timegate
# before each run. If tickets mention duplicate syncs, check drift
# first, not the client. The client authenticates against the internal
# Timegate service using the key on the next line.

app token of hahig-bawef = qvz4-jEJj